Why email verifiers return Unknown

Unknown is not “we think it might work.” It means the probe did not complete: SMTP timeout, DNS timeout, blocked connection, greylist that never resolved, or an infrastructure deferral.

Guessing Valid or Invalid in that situation would invent a mailbox state. NexiphorVerifier returns Unknown and refunds the credit on live keys.

Unknown is still useful

You can retry later, or exclude Unknown from a send. The ledger shows the refund. Sandbox keys return deterministic fake buckets and do not model real Unknowns the same way.
